How the Toniebox works is simple – you connect it to your WiFi and set it up through the app. Then you get your "Tonies" which are characters that each have their own set of stories and/or songs, and they can be Disney characters, characters from beloved books, educational characters, and more (you buy those separately). Place the Tonie on the Box (which comes in 6 colors) and it immediately starts playing (it's like a CD, it comes with a set list of what's on it), and kids can easily switch between tracks by hitting the side of the box. It's so simple to operate, they can use it independently on their own. And the battery lasts 7 hours, so kids can carry it around all day.
